Very good you could be very very correct…Well the 250 & F2 are entry level detectors and you can't go more than 24hrs w/o someone asking "What detectors should I get? Oh and I don't want to spend more than $200". Sooo...a lot of peeps have em!
The MX5 is what?…3x more and it doesn't offer anything unique, special or ground breaking in it's price range. What does the MX5 offer that other mfgs don't already offer at like prices? Nothing! The MX5 will really only appeal to people that feel they need to have a Whites. It's too close in price to the AT Pro to really be a viable seller in my never humble opinion!
8 bloody AA batteries on a mid level detector that has ZERO performance advantage…Really?
Opinions are just that, but how about some honesty. The MX5 retails for $599, the AT Pro for $799. What do you get for the $200 difference besides being waterproof to 10' ? Just wondering? The $200 could get you the excellent Pro Pointer and still have $60 left over.
